Florent Hodel is a scholar working on Geophysics, Atmospheric Science and Paleontology. According to data from OpenAlex, Florent Hodel has authored 15 papers receiving a total of 358 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 9 papers in Geophysics, 5 papers in Atmospheric Science and 3 papers in Paleontology. Recurrent topics in Florent Hodel's work include Geological and Geochemical Analysis (9 papers), earthquake and tectonic studies (8 papers) and Geology and Paleoclimatology Research (5 papers). Florent Hodel is often cited by papers focused on Geological and Geochemical Analysis (9 papers), earthquake and tectonic studies (8 papers) and Geology and Paleoclimatology Research (5 papers). Florent Hodel collaborates with scholars based in France, United States and Belgium. Florent Hodel's co-authors include Antoine Triantafyllou, Nasser Ennih, Mélina Macouin, Ricardo I.F. Trindade, J. Berger, Mary-Alix Kaczmarek, Mathieu Benoît, Georges Ceuleneer, Mihai N. Ducea and Julie Carlut and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ature Communications, Geochimica et Cosmochimica Acta and Earth and Planetary Science Letters.
